Ordinals
beta
Address 3MgmWQ1fS4KDwW3ch4J2thuuwbefzz6Lmq
sat balance
6205792
outputs
ed9fb339d4e49b4aa7c1043cf45ee18b9526a6ab25d4d0ce547d6f1299e72576:1